**Q: How do I get into the hardware lab?**

The lab (Basement B, Crowfell Annex) is keypad-only — badges don't work there. Safety glasses are on the rack inside; wear them past the tape line. No food, no soldering without induction by the lab lead. Log borrowed tools on the clipboard. Enter through the basement stairwell and use the code below at the lab door.

door code, tajof-kageg: bdg-QVDCE-3

Finance Review Summary — Corvane Product Line Pricing

Prepared for sales leads.

Our review of the Corvane line shows current list prices sit roughly 8% below comparable offerings, while gross margin has slipped to 31% due to component cost inflation. We recommend a staged increase: 4% at the next catalog refresh, with a further 3% contingent on renewal rates holding. Discount authority should be tightened to 10% without director approval. Volume customers will receive advance notice. The rationale tied to our broader plans is noted below.

board note of tahog-yagef: Headcount on the Ralael team goes from 9 to 80 by the end of April. Gross margin on Ralael came in at 15 percent against a plan of 5 percent.

**Q: The stale-branch bot just deleted a branch someone still wanted — what do I do?**

Don't panic. Tidybranch keeps a 30-day tombstone for everything it prunes, so nothing is actually gone yet. Restore with the bot's `/revive` command in the repo channel, then add the branch to the keep-list so it skips it next sweep. If the bot is deleting things younger than the 90-day cutoff, that's a real bug — page the tools rotation. Restore steps and the keep-list format live on the internal page.

runbook for yadup-fahif: https://jira.qorvelcorp.internal/spaces/spaces/spaces/b46212397071